Tyler discussed how these changes won’t kill fish outright, but they will affect the growth of fish populations, saying, “If they are moderate to severely feminized, they are compromised as individuals and they really struggle to pass their genes on.” More than 200 chemicals were identified in the water that researchers studied, and male fish were found to be feminized because of high estrogen levels theorized to have come from the residue of flushed contraceptive drugs. "We’re starting to establish not just effects on gender, but that they can also affect other physiological processes in the fish as well,” he added. Tyler told The Independent,“If you look in terms of what gets into a fish’s liver or gonad, the analysis of the chemicals it contains is a bit of a blueprint in terms of what’s flushed down the toilet." The project was called Roach, Sex, and Gender-Bending Chemicals: The Feminization of Wild Fish in English Rivers.

Tyler, one of the two researchers on the project that began in 2008, is discussing his findings this week at the 50th Anniversary Symposium of the Fisheries Society of the British Isles.
